What is meant by energy spectrum of a black body? : quantum physics

The energy spectrum of a black body refers to the distribution of energies among the electromagnetic radiation emitted or absorbed by a black body. Planck's law describes this distribution, which exhibits a peak at a characteristic temperature and shows that the energy of the radiation is quantized in units proportional to the frequency (or wavelength). This finding was instrumental in the development of quantum mechanics and implies that energy can only be emitted or absorbed in discrete amounts.
